where are people getting this from? Im an mot tester myself and was at vosa talking about the new year changes about a month ago and they never mentioned this?

its not in the MOT RFR list either?

also, you can clean your lense.. rub them down with some 2000grit wet and dry then polish with some t cut :D

its not in the MOT RFR list either?

Apparently the January manual states....

Method of inspection.

2. Where HID or LED dipped beam headlamps are

fitted, switch on the headlamps and check the

operation of any headlamp levelling and

cleaning devices fitted.

Reason for rejection of MOT certificate.

2. A headlamp levelling or cleaning device

inoperative or otherwise obviously defective.

There's been much discussion on internet forums about aftermarket HID's being an MOT fail, but if you read those instructions carefully it seems to suggest that if washers and levelling are fitted, then they should work. It does not go so far as to suggest that they *must* be fitted, which would appear to be a green light to aftermarket HID's at present.
